@Brian Burke You are so right! It has been amazing to me how much we have had to do with our lender on this smaller deal. We closed a 68 unit in November and they barely wanted anything. For this 49 unit they want to see so much more.. for example.. every tenants employer! So crazy to me.
My biggest struggle right now is I have an amazing business partner who finds awesome deals almost weekly. However, we do not have the track record to show new possible investors. So even though she is finding incredible deals, we are struggling to get them funded from investors. Any and all advice here would be helpful.

Investment Info:
Large multi-family (5+ units) commercial investment investment in Big Spring.
Cash invested: $1,615,000
Coronado Hills is a 68 unit, Class C Apartment building located in Big Spring, Texas. The property is currently 100% occupied and stabilized asset with several value add opportunities. The asset was originally built in 1968 and features 34 one-bedroom units, 28 large two-bedroom townhouses, and 6 large three-bedroom townhouses.
What made you interested in investing in this type of deal?
We were looking for long term passive income through real estate investing. Multi family seemed to be the best option to break in to commercial.
How did you find this deal and how did you negotiate it?
Found this through our broker. Took 2-3 months to negotiate terms.
How did you finance this deal?
Fannie mae and private investors
